I've been sharing my findings with M1PAF and we have now both put a RC
Low Pass Filter across the headphone transducer of our Heil headsets but
only in the right headphone so that the left one can still hear the
artifacts for comparison.
I have chosen a LPF with values of R=260 Ohms C=0.2uF
The 12 KHz artifact appears to be the audio output DAC clock, with the
demodulated audio forming upper and lower sidebands with it. It's down
considerably, but still is apparently causing issues with those who have
good high frequency hearing response.
